Q: Is 7,890,981 a Composite Number?

 A: Yes, 7,890,981 is a composite number.

Why is 7,890,981 a composite number?

A composite number is a number that can be divided evenly by more numbers than 1 and itself. It is the opposite of a prime number.

The number 7,890,981 can be evenly divided by 1 3 7 21 375,761 1,127,283 2,630,327 and 7,890,981, with no remainder.

Since 7,890,981 cannot be divided by just 1 and 7,890,981, it is a composite number.
